是在云计算领域中常见的操作之一。X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,常用于Web服务之间的数据交换和配置文件的存储。
遍历XML文件中的元素是指按照一定的规则遍历整个XML文档,以获取其中的元素信息。这可以通过解析XML文档并使用相应的API或库来实现。以下是一种常见的遍历XML文件的方法:
- 解析XML文件:使用XML解析器(如DOM、SAX、StAX等)加载XML文件,并将其转换为内存中的数据结构,以便后续操作。
- 遍历元素:通过访问XML文档的根元素,可以递归地遍历整个XML文档的元素。可以使用递归函数或循环结构来实现遍历。
- 获取元素信息:在遍历过程中,可以获取每个元素的标签名、属性、文本内容等信息。这些信息可以用于进一步的处理或展示。
- 查找元素:如果需要查找特定的元素,可以在遍历的过程中使用条件判断来筛选符合条件的元素。可以根据元素的标签名、属性值等进行查找。
XML文件中的元素遍历和查找在许多场景中都有应用,例如:
- 数据交换:在Web服务之间进行数据交换时,常使用XML作为数据格式。遍历和查找XML文件中的元素可以提取所需的数据,并进行相应的处理。
- 配置文件解析:许多软件和系统使用XML文件作为配置文件,通过遍历和查找XML元素,可以读取和解析配置信息,以便进行相应的配置。
- 数据分析:在数据分析和处理过程中,XML文件可能包含大量的数据。通过遍历和查找XML元素,可以提取所需的数据,并进行统计、分析等操作。
腾讯云提供了一系列与XML文件处理相关的产品和服务,例如:
- 腾讯云对象存储(COS):用于存储和管理XML文件,提供高可靠性和可扩展性。详情请参考:腾讯云对象存储
- 腾讯云函数计算(SCF):可以使用SCF来编写处理XML文件的函数,实现自动化的遍历和查找操作。详情请参考:腾讯云函数计算
- 腾讯云API网关(API Gateway):可以使用API网关来构建RESTful API,用于处理XML文件的遍历和查找请求。详情请参考:腾讯云API网关
请注意,以上仅为示例,实际应根据具体需求选择适合的产品和服务。